If you remember before week 1, I made some claims on some of the best, worst, and biggest surprise picks of the draft. We're 11 weeks into the season so let's see how some of these claims have aged. Will they be closer to wine or milk?
Wine - Spot On, I must be an oracle
Best Pick - Tet R5P7 - Cho
I'm actually personally upset about this one because he stole him 2 picks early. Tet's been nothing short of amazing in his rookie year: WR10 in total points, WR17 by average (when taking out outliers like Nabers (RIP)). He could continue to carry Cho through the playoffs.
Biggest Surprise - Rashee Rice - Eric
Eric's patience is paying off. Rice has been dominant since he's been back, performing as a true top 12 WR being a target monster and even getting red zone carries to further prop up his fantasy value. He was able to hang on at 3-3 through the suspension and he's just been dominating, going 5-1 since then.
Cheese - Mostly... but not all the way there
Best Pick - Swift R6P5 - Mike
Swift has been good but not quite the RB1 I predicted. He's been the RB16 by total points and RB13 by average (after taking out Skattebo (poor Giants)). Ben Johnson is working his magic as he's reunited with a former Lions player who is familiar with his system.
Worst Pick - Bowers R2P7 - Chris
While some may say this is an unfair assessment because he's missed most of the season with an injury, if you're a top 24 pick, missing games due to injury is just as harmful for your team. And honestly, other than an explosive 3 TD game, the weeks he has played have been underwhelming with 4 single digit performances out of 7 games.
Biggest Surprises - Early Rookie RB picks - Eric, Jon, David K
My take here was that it was kind of a lot to bank on rookies to perform to the level of a top 24 RB consistently. Omarion had some promise until an injury, Henderson has had a truly up and down season where he's shown explosiveness but hasn't earned the trust, and Harvey has showed burst but played behind Dobbins all year until the latter got hurt. I think the risk just wasn't worth it on any of these guys.
Biggest Surprises - Late QB Picks - Eric, Dan
I guess there wasn't a real prediction here but there was some skepticism about Herbert and Caleb being able to sustain as QB1s this season. Both actually started off looking like they could... and then they petered off for various reasons.
Eggs - Kinda? Maybe there's still time...
Worst Pick - Tee Higgins R3P4 - Paul
Tee hasn't been as bad as I expected, especially since Burrow went down. Flacco has given him usable numbers and although I think the price was still a little high, in a season with so much uncertainty at WR, Tee has stepped up the last 4 weeks (and probably this week as well with Chase out) to be a solid WR1/2. However, if anything happens to Flacco and Browning comes back, expect me to say "I told you so."
Biggest Surprises - Elite QB / TE Stack - David K, Jung, Chris, Simon (Kinda), Rich (Kinda)
Once again, not really any major prediction but the results have been so mixed I'll just call this a semi-miss. Jung is the only one currently in playoff position and some of them have really misfired and potentially cost their team the season.
Milk - Do you know anything about football?
Best Pick - Ladd McConkey R3P3 - Jon
Uhh... about this one. I still think this could have been true IF the Chargers o-line didn't die and IF Quentin Johnston hadn't suddenly developed hands and IF Gadsen (shoutout Syracuse) didn't come out of nowhere to be a top 5 TE. But alas, overall WR1 is most definitely a pipe dream.
Best Pick - Christian Kirk R11P4 - Paul
I don't understand how Kirk has fallen off this much. It wasn't so long ago that he was an impact fantasy player in Jacksonville and with how little time Stroud has had to throw behind a porous line, I thought he would feast on receptions in the slot. Injuries were a decent excuse to start but even when he's been back, he hasn't done anything.
Bonus Article: The Curse
What is happening to players that teams are being named after? Let's take a look:
Eric - At first Justin Herbert (Eric didn't change his name after having Justin Jefferson and although this may have just been him forgetting to change his team name, I'm giving him the benefit of the doubt that he was just locked in around his QB1) looked great, and he got a high profile girlfriend, but week by week, his offensive linemen have been getting destroyed left and right. This has resulted in Herbert suffering, with hits to his body and his statlines.
Jung - "Suck my Bijan" may be the worst name but possibly the least affected by the curse. But he's been getting work stolen by Allgeier, Penix is out for the season, and the stumbling Falcons may just shut him down near the end of the season.
Paul - Saquon was incredible last year and nobody realistically expected him to repeat, but RB1 should have been a cakewalk with his line and talent. But instead, he's really struggled week to week and some he hasn't even been startable.
David K - Ridley was supposed to be the focal point for a young talent in Ward. And now? He's out for the season. Additionally, if you look closely at his team's logo, you'll see Shannon Sharpe making some claims and everyone mentioned in it hasn't been all that this season.
Simon - Starts the season with "Nabers Know My Name" and Malik proceeds to have a season ending knee injury. He then changes to "Friend of Bill (for the) W" after Croskey-Merritt shows some promise and Bill ends up getting benched as a 3rd option behind Rodriguez and McNichols.
Rich - Jayden Daniels is following up his second season a little too closely to another Washington legend's second season: RG3. He's spent more time getting hurt than delivering the results Rich wanted. And even when he's been on the field, he hasn't quite been the phenom he was last year.
Jon - When you first look at this you go "what do you mean Gibbs is cursed? Have you seen him thi sseason? He's dominating." You'd be right... BUT look at where Jon's team is in the standings. The curse hasn't affected the player so it's affecting the team he's on as a whole. Who knew naming your team after your star would prevent you from repeating?
